Puerto Vallarta
Location: Puerto Vallarta, Jalisco, Mexico
Land area: 27,000m²
Built area: 41,200m²
Status: Concept
Program: Residential
Year: 2024
Company: MR Architecture
From the outset, we have employed cutting-edge technological tools to sculpt the form and function of this complex. Parametric modeling has allowed us to explore countless configurations, adjusting the volume of the towers to optimize orientation, views, and natural ventilation. Multi-objective optimization has become the compass that has guided each design decision, balancing aspects such as energy efficiency, privacy, and aesthetics.
The use of environmental simulation software has been essential to understand the behavior of the sun, wind, and temperature on the site. Thanks to this, we have achieved a bioclimatic design that maximizes indoor comfort, minimizing the need for artificial air conditioning. In addition, virtual reality has allowed us to immerse ourselves in the project from the early stages, validating design solutions and enabling an immersive experience for future residents.
The four towers sit on a shared base of amenities that includes infinity pools, gardens, a gym, children's play areas, co-working spaces, and event rooms.
